The Social Research Association (SRA) champions excellence in social research by offering extensive training, guidance, and support to over 1,500 members worldwide. Founded in 1978 and a charity since 2008, it aids researchers in various sectors through diverse training courses, publications, ethical guidance, and career resources.

The SRA offers a wide range of courses on quantitaive and qualitative data analysis, data visualisation, research methods and evaluation skills. Beyond training, the SRA provides extensive support through guidance on research ethics and GDPR compliance, publications like Research Matters magazine and the SRA Journal, and a forum for ethical dilemmas. It also hosts various events, maintains regional branches, and offers career guidance alongside a job board. Emphasizing the importance of social research in understanding public opinion, attitudes, and behaviour, the SRA supports the development of evidence-based policy and decision-making across organizations
